The first Murderer to carry out Macbeth’s terrible bidding is realised here as a robust, smoky malt from Scotland’s western reaches. Distilled on the Isle of Mull, this heavily peated whisky is thick with coastal notes of seaweed, shellfish and brine. An excellent casting for one of Shakespeare’s most sinister creations. 

Each whisky in this series was chosen by Elixir Distillers based on character profiles written by Dave Broom. The illustrations that appear on the labels are the work of the great Sir Quentin Blake.

TASTING NOTES

Joe Rogers, The Whisky Exchange

NOSE

  • Spicy green olive oil, rockpools, bandages and iodine, then woody herbs and wild grasses

PALATE

  • White pepper, aspirins, oysters, preserved lemons, sourdough, cedar, brine. Peat kilns and brick dust

FINISH

  • Smoke and sea air linger over a long, dry finish

COMMENT

  • A serious island whisky that does a fantastic job of evoking this dark, mysterious character
